The Independence Memorial in Tirana commemorates Albania's declaration of independence from the Ottoman Empire in 1912. This monument stands as a tribute to the country's freedom fighters and reflects the spirit of the Albanian people.

Walking
From Skanderbeg Square, head east towards Rruga Myslym Shyri. Walk along the main path leading out of the square; the Independence Memorial will be on your left after about 400 meters, prominently situated along the street. The walk takes approximately 12-15 minutes.
Public Transport
From Blloku, walk to the nearest bus stop at Rruga Hoxha Tahsim, about 300 meters from central Blloku. Board bus number 9 or 11 towards the city center. Disembark at 'Sheshi Skënderbej' and walk along Rruga Myslym Shyri for about 10 minutes. The bus fare is 40 Lek per ride. A monthly pass costs 1,542 Lek.
Taxi
Taxis are readily available in Tirana. Simply tell the driver 'Independence Memorial' or show the address: Rruga Myslym Shyri, Tiranë, Albania. From the city center, a taxi ride should take about 5 minutes and cost between 300-500 Lek. Taxi base fare is 300 Lek, with an additional charge of 100 Lek per kilometer during the day.
